Merchandising Capability Development is an exciting team established to collaboratively develop & enhance Merchandising Capabilities, including processes and tools.

The focus of work in the upcoming year will include the on-going expansion MDM, and modernization of the Merchandise Sourcing and Costing capabilities across the various CTC banners, as well as other projects.

This small, dynamic team works closely with a variety of stakeholders to address ongoing challenges and implement solutions to improve the way we work.


The Associate Manager will collaborate with various merchandising and cross-functional teams across all CTC banners to redesign and implement core merchandising processes and tools.

Our solutions will enable core objectives by improving efficiency, consistency, and quality.


Work includes leading a work-stream, organizing, and driving the project forward by gathering and documenting current state information, supporting and leading workshops and meetings that identify opportunities and organizational risks, and analyzing and consolidating this information into actionable recommendations for future state design, and completing other project tasks as required.
